Hyperechoeic nodule in liver - what is this?

A doctor has provided 1 answer
Dr. Steven Chmielewski answered

Specializes in Diagnostic Radiology

Could be many things: Usually these turn out to be benign hemangiomas, but you need at least one other test, such as ct or mri. Occaisionally, larger hyperechoic masses can be evaluated with a nuclear medicine tagged red blood cell scan.
